Solo album from frequent De-Phazz collaborator, produced by De-Phazz himself. Instead of his regular swingin' jazz style, De-Phazz opts for a more moody atmosphere. Barbara Lahr's vocal delivery is the standout, though -- very Weimar-era cabaret. Several of the songs were inspired by famous poets -- William Blake, Sylvia Plath, William Carlos Williams -- which elevates the lyrics above typically insipid sentiments. Some bizarre tracks ("Defective Poem"), but some stunning tracks as well ("Laughing Song" and "Ships Will Disappear").
